What Does Jesus Resurrection Mean to Us?

0

1. Jesus’ Resurrection assures us of our future resurrection. Since Jesus both died and rose again, we shall be raised like Him: “But Christ has indeed been raised from the dead, the first fruits of those who have fallen asleep. For since death came through a man, the resurrection of the dead comes also through a man. For as in Adam all die, so in Christ all will be made alive.” (1 Corinthians 15:20-22) Our new, glorified bodies will be in some degree like Jesus after His Resurrection (1 John 3:2-3). To what extent, we cannot be certain. Yet, if they were to be totally like His, it would mean that . . . • We would be clearly recognizable. • We would not be limited by the normal constraints of life. • We would still be “touchable” (not “disembodied spirits”). • We would still eat! 2.
